Tavoitteet

After completing the Human-Technology Interaction M.Sc. studies the student will: ​

  • know the most central cross-disciplinary theories, concepts, research methods, and the history related to human-technology interaction (HTI), user interfaces (UI), user experience (UX), and information technology (IT) ​

  • be able to lead or participate in the human-centred development of IT systems and digital services. This is based on know-how of the principles of human-centred and post-human design, software development processes and software business, specification and analysis of user requirements, methods for involving and studying end-users and other stakeholders, professional ethics guidelines, sustainability considerations in IT, and working in multidisciplinary and multicultural teams ​

  • have a deep understanding of people as users of IT, covering multidisciplinary insight into human experiences, cognitive and emotional processes, user needs and values, social and cultural factors, and the diversity of people, as well as the practical implications of the above for designing and studying IT systems ​

  • know a range of contemporary user interface solutions, interaction techniques, and applications of IT, as well as have literacy of program code and software tools relevant to their professional profile ​

  • If the student follows the Designer study profile, they will develop a thorough understanding of design thinking and problem-solving. This is based on concrete skills in creatively envisioning, sketching, communicating and evaluating alternative solution proposals through collaborative processes and the competence to apply methods of different design philosophies in the creation of new IT systems for various application areas and technology domains ​

  • If the student follows the Interaction Developer profile, they will develop a thorough understanding of UI engineering and development skills. This covers know-how of rapid prototyping and construction of user interfaces, front-end technologies, data analysis and information visualization, interaction with modern intelligent systems, and various multi-modal interaction techniques. ​

  • If the student follows the HTI Researcher profile, they will develop strong scientific and methodological competencies. These cover skills in qualitative and quantitative user research, experimental research, and evaluation of the multi-criteria quality of IT systems from early-stage solution proposals to high-fidelity prototypes, as well as competence to plan, conduct, and report scientifically valid research in HTI. This offers a solid scientific and methodological basis for pursuing a doctoral degree after the MSc studies.
